Detailed Description
Pseudoaneurysm (PA) is a false lumen that arises from a defect in the layers of the arterial wall, around which a hematoma forms, and reactive fibrosis leads to the development of a saccular structure connected to the arterial lumen by a neck; renal arteriovenous fistula results from injury to the wall of the main or segmental renal arteries, and the injury may be traumatic (most commonly penetrating), iatrogenic, or sometimes secondary to an inflammatory or neoplastic process.
The main iatrogenic causes include percutaneous nephrolithotomy (PCNL), percutaneous renal biopsy, percutaneous nephrostomy, and renal resection; diagnosis is primarily based on color Doppler ultrasound, contrast-enhanced computed tomographic angiography (CTA), or angiography, and treatment options depend on the site of injury, with endovascular embolization being the first-line therapy.
The aim of this study is to identify, within a multicenter retrospective study, the incidence and risk factors for the development of renal artery pseudoaneurysm in patients following percutaneous nephrolithotomy, and to determine the clinical features and effectiveness of treatment methods.
The objectives of the study are: to assess the incidence of this complication; to evaluate the clinical presentation and severity of the complication; to determine the nature and effectiveness of treatment methods; to assess treatment outcomes; to identify risk factors for the development of the complication; and to develop a risk assessment scale for pseudoaneurysm after PCNL based on the identified risk factors.
The study type and design is a retrospective multicenter cohort study.
Inclusion criteria are: age ≥18 years, patients who underwent PCNL, pseudoaneurysm confirmed by CTA or angiography, and a follow-up period of at least 30 days after the procedure.
Exclusion criteria are: known pre-existing vascular anomalies or abnormalities in the kidney, and absence of key data required for analysis (incomplete medical records).
Outcomes assessed include: development of renal artery branch pseudoaneurysm after PCNL; time to detection of PA after PCNL; development of bleeding from the pseudoaneurysm; effectiveness of conservative methods; effectiveness of endovascular intervention; and effectiveness of renal exploration and nephrectomy.
Materials and methods: the study will analyze medical record data from patients who underwent PCNL and developed the complication of renal artery pseudoaneurysm; data will be provided by different centers that perform such procedures.
Sample size calculation was performed accounting for clustering of data across centers: with an expected embolization rate of 80%, precision of ±10%, confidence level of 95%, intraclass correlation coefficient of 0.03, and an average cluster size of 8 patients, the design effect was 1.21, and the adjusted sample size is 75 patients with pseudoaneurysm.

Endovascular embolization of a renal artery branch pseudoaneurysm is performed under local anesthesia and sedation.
Following Seldinger puncture of the common femoral artery, an introducer sheath is placed.
Diagnostic renal angiography is performed to localize the pseudoaneurysm and assess the vascular anatomy.
Selective catheterization of the affected branch is achieved using a microcatheter.
An embolic material is delivered into the pseudoaneurysm lumen or into the feeding vessel.
Depending on the anatomical features and operator preference, microcoils (Guglielmi detachable coils or fibered coils), liquid embolic agents (Onyx, glutaraldehyde-acrylic copolymer), or a combination thereof are used.
Completion angiography is performed to confirm complete occlusion of the pseudoaneurysm and preservation of blood flow in the unaffected renal artery branches.
After removal of the introducer sheath, compression of the puncture site is applied for hemostasis.
